>  기사  >  백엔드 개발  >  golang에서 문자열 인터페이스를 반복하는 방법

golang에서 문자열 인터페이스를 반복하는 방법

WBOY
WBOY앞으로
2024-02-08 23:10:31694검색

golang에서 문자열 인터페이스를 반복하는 방법

PHP 편집기 Youzi는 golang에서 문자열 인터페이스를 반복하는 방법에 대한 간결한 답변을 제공합니다. golang에서는 문자열이 바이트 형태로 저장되므로 문자열을 반복하려면 먼저 바이트 배열로 변환해야 합니다. range 키워드를 사용하면 문자열을 쉽게 반복하고 각 바이트의 인덱스와 값을 얻을 수 있습니다. 이러한 방식으로 문자열의 각 문자를 쉽게 처리하고 해당 작업을 수행할 수 있습니다. 문자열을 순회하든 다른 작업을 처리하든 golang은 우리의 요구 사항을 충족하는 간단하고 강력한 도구를 제공합니다.

질문 내용

일부 문자열이 포함된 인터페이스가 있습니다. 각 항목을 인쇄하고 싶습니다. 예를 들어 다음 인터페이스를 고려해보세요. 여기서는 sud를 먼저 인쇄한 다음 man

을 인쇄하고 싶습니다.
var x interface{} = []string{"sud", "man"}

해결 방법

다음과 같이 사용할 수 있습니다.

으아악

위 내용은 golang에서 문자열 인터페이스를 반복하는 방법의 상세 내용입니다. 자세한 내용은 PHP 중국어 웹사이트의 기타 관련 기사를 참조하세요!

성명:
이 기사는 stackoverflow.com에서 복제됩니다. 침해가 있는 경우 admin@php.cn으로 문의하시기 바랍니다. 삭제